Kristen Helal
Certified Pilates Instructor
Kristen Helal is a somatic movement educator and Pilates instructor. She has a comprehensive certification from STOTT Pilates and has been teaching since 1998. In 2008, Kristen was diagnosed with fibromyalgia, which led her to explore how Pilates and somatic movement practices could help reduce pain in the body and ultimately restore joy in movement.
Kristen trains a diverse range of clients, including dancers, equestrians, seniors, and individuals with chronic pain. She uses a nervous system-centered approach to reduce pain and tension in the body and restore strength. Her ultimate goal is to help people feel more ease, joy, and freedom in their bodies.
